6846 Tri-Star Voyager is a Classic Space set released in 1984. It contains a spacecraft with a red Red Classic Spaceman.
Perhaps the most distinctive feature of this small spacecraft is that the pilot's seat and main rocket engine are contained in a cockpit module that slides on a rail and can detach completely from the main body. Presumably the cockpit module can operate as a self-contained craft, and the body is there to provide additional equipment.
